Mastering the Tech Interview: 2026 Edition

In the rapidly evolving landscape of 2026, tech interviews have transcended basic coding tests. Today's elite firms are looking for a unique blend of technical mastery, system design thinking, and collaborative intelligence.

The Evolution of Technical Screening

Gone are the days when reversing a binary tree on a whiteboard was enough. Modern interviews focus on how you handle ambiguity and scale. Expect questions that probe your understanding of distributed systems, real-time data processing, and ethical AI integration.

System Design: The New Frontier

Candidates are now expected to architect solutions that are not just functional, but resilient and cost-effective. You must be able to discuss trade-offs between latency and consistency, and explain how your design choices impact the bottom line.

Behavioral Intelligence

Soft skills are no longer 'soft'. Companies are prioritizing 'cultural add' over 'cultural fit'. They want to see how you lead without authority, how you manage conflict in hybrid teams, and your commitment to continuous learning.

To succeed in 2026, you must treat the interview as a collaborative problem-solving session, not just a performance.
